AmeriCredit Automobile Receivables Trust 2020-3 (0001829012) Files Form ABS-EE with SEC

In a recent SEC filing, AmeriCredit Automobile Receivables Trust 2020-3 submitted Form ABS-EE, indicating a significant development within the company’s financial operations. ABS-EE forms are typically filed by asset-backed securities issuers to disclose pertinent information regarding asset-backed securities offerings. These filings are crucial for investors and regulators to gain insights into the underlying assets and risks associated with the securities being offered.

AmeriCredit Automobile Receivables Trust 2020-3 is a subsidiary of General Motors Financial Company, Inc., specializing in securitizing automobile loans. The trust issues asset-backed securities to investors, with the underlying assets being a pool of auto loans. Investors in these securities receive payments based on the cash flows from the underlying auto loan portfolio. This filing provides transparency into the trust’s financial health and the performance of the underlying assets, aiding investors in making informed decisions.
